Positive Reinforcement
A method in behavioral psychology to increase the likelihood of a desired response by rewarding it.
Organizational Behaviour Modification
A technique used within organizational psychology to improve employee behavior through a system of rewards and penalties.
Self-regulation
The ability of an individual to manage their own thoughts, emotions, and behaviors to achieve goals or adhere to standards.
Triadic Reciprocal Causation
A model in psychology that explains human behavior with the interaction between personal factors, behavior, and environmental factors.
